Distributed Systems With Node.js Pdf Download ^hot^ | 99% ESSENTIAL |

Kong, Express Gateway, or AWS API Gateway to handle routing, rate limiting, and SSL termination.

Aggregate logs using tools like Winston or Pino, and ship them to an ELK stack (Elasticsearch, Logstash, Kibana) or Grafana Loki. 6. Distributed Data Management and Caching

Node.js is uniquely suited for distributed environments due to its core design principles:

She copied the chapter on into a Slack snippet and pinned it for the team. Distributed Systems With Node.js Pdf Download

This comprehensive guide explores how to design, build, and maintain distributed systems using Node.js. 1. Core Principles of Distributed Systems

A distributed system is a system that consists of multiple computers or nodes that communicate with each other to achieve a common goal. Each node can be a separate processor, computer, or even a device, and they can be geographically dispersed. The key characteristics of a distributed system are:

This article serves as an in-depth guide to building , focusing on microservices, communication patterns, reliability, and observability, essential for architects and senior developers. What are Distributed Systems with Node.js? Kong, Express Gateway, or AWS API Gateway to

Used when an immediate response is required. gRPC is highly recommended for Node.js distributed systems because it uses Protocol Buffers over HTTP/2, drastically reducing payload sizes and latency.

To avoid hitting databases repeatedly, implement a shared cache using Redis. Redis handles high throughput and allows multiple Node.js nodes to access cached data concurrently. Handling Distributed Transactions (Saga Pattern)

user wants a long article for the keyword "Distributed Systems With Node.js Pdf Download". The article should be detailed, well-structured, and optimized for SEO. It needs to cover the book's content, author, where to download the PDF, and related resources. I need to follow the search plan provided in the hints. Distributed Data Management and Caching Node

If you are looking for a copy, you can find the official digital and physical versions at these retailers: Book Review: Distributed Systems With Node.js

Building software that scales to millions of users requires moving beyond a single server instance. Distributed systems allow multiple autonomous computers to communicate over a network, sharing the workload to achieve high availability and fault tolerance. Node.js, with its asynchronous, event-driven, non-blocking I/O model, is uniquely suited for orchestrating these complex architectures.

When a network request fails due to a transient issue, the system automatically retries the operation, gradually increasing the wait time between attempts to avoid overwhelming the target service. Observability: Monitoring a Distributed Network

Previous
Previous

DiscoDSP OB-Xd

Next
Next

odin 2